Fun Facts about Parc naturel régional des Ardennes


  • The park covers approximately 116,000 hectares, encompassing 91 communes and home to around 76,000 inhabitants.
  • It represents 22% of the total area of the Ardennes department.
  • Charleville-Mézières, the prefecture of the Ardennes, serves as the gateway town associated with the park.
  • The park boasts an impressive 54 zones of ecological, faunistic, and floristic interest, as well as seven Natura 2000 sites.
  • The Ardennes region is known for its rural and forestry traditions, as well as its manufacturing heritage, which accounts for 36% of the department's industrial jobs.

Explore the Natural Wonders


The Parc naturel régional des Ardennes is a haven for nature enthusiasts. From dense forests and peat bogs to moors and deep valleys, the park offers a remarkable diversity of landscapes. Uncover the Historical Significance


The Ardennes region has a rich and storied history, and the park is no exception. This border area has witnessed numerous conflicts throughout the centuries, leaving behind a legacy of fortifications, medieval castles, and fortified churches. Explore the architectural wonders that dot the landscape, such as the limestone of Thiérache, the blue stone of Givet, and the charming half-timbered houses.
